Sweet Polygala is a kind of traditional Chinese medicine. Let’s take a look at some common knowledge about Sweet Polygala.

[Alias] Polygala tenuifolia, Shenshacao, Guazijin, Xiaoxiangxiang, Viola yedoensis, Cyanobium yedoensis, Yedoensis yedoensis, Dieffenbachia glabra (Yunnan Chinese Herbal Medicine).

[Source] It is the root of Polygala tenuifolia, a plant of the Polygalaceae family.

[Original form] Broad-leaved Polygala, also known as: Broad-leaved Polygala, Siberian Polygala, Large Polygala, Ovate-leaved Polygala, Daughter's Red, and Jade Red Grass.

[Habitat distribution] Growing on sunny hillsides or sandy and dry plains. Distributed in Northeast, North China, Northwest and Southwest China.

【Nature and flavor】 Sweet, bitter, cold.

【Functions and indications】 Nourishes yin, clears heat, removes phlegm and detoxifies. Treat tuberculosis, fever, cough, leucorrhea, low back pain, pneumonia, stomachache, dysentery, bruises, rheumatic pain, and furunculosis.

[Usage and Dosage] For oral use: decoct in water, 3 to 5 qian. For external use: mash and apply.

[Additional prescription] For treating postpartum tuberculosis in women with fever, sweating, and loss of appetite: use 50 cents of dried sweet Polygala tenuifolia (peel and core removed) or 1 liang of fresh one. Use a hen, remove the intestines, put the medicine into it and cook it until it is soft, then eat it on an empty stomach. (Compendium of Materia Medica in Southern Yunnan)

【Excerpt】 《*Dictionary》
